O.K...probably a stupid question but I took my 07 Mazda3 4-door STR to the dealer today for an 18,000 mile service. When I got to my car I didn't hear or feel the engine running and turned the key to start it but alas the car was running. I heard that lovely screech but was wondering how much damage I may have done as this was my first time?
#2
If you released the key quickly, as soon as you realized it was running, probably negligible.

The flywheel and engagement gear can take a little abuse w/o cause for concern. If the engagement gear is not hanging up (a worst case scenario,) and you do not hear a screeching, scratching, whining sound when you start the car, you're OK.
